Top Definition
When you realize that something is so amazing and has so much potential, but you decide not to use a real swear word as an adjective and are polite about screaming it out.
Did you hear the effing amazing news? Justin Bieber said that he likes Joel so there's a chance that their relationship could progress.
by BarabooBiebsFan May 27, 2011
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.